Rates are good but not possible to contact customer service. 

A few times I’ve needed to contact Chase and Marcus and always been able to speak to someone on the phone but it’s not possible with chip.

The issue is it’s not true instant access like Marcus and Chase. Deposited 25K and it will only allow me to withdraw £500

Anyone have other concerns using chip ?

      Their T&Cs state that withdrawals to the nominated account "may take up to five working days following a withdrawal request"  but I don't recall seeing what the maximum daily withdrawal rate is, or whether there is one.  Does anyone know?

      I've made test withdrawals of a few hundred, which were instant, but nothing seriously large.
      These terms don't apply to the instant access account. CHIP do also offer investment accounts, for which 5 working days to settle isn't unusual.

      The terms pertaining to the IA state it may take up to 2 hours for your cash funds to reach your bank account. I have made countless withdrawals, incl, quite substantial 5-figure ones, which have always been instant.

      The terms don't specify a withdrawal amount limit, and I am not aware that anyone has encountered one. I certainly haven't.
